The number of pennies saved by Joe for the first four days forms the sequence below:
[tex]1,2,4,8\cdots[/tex]We want to determine the total size of Joe's collection on the 15th day.
The sequence above forms a geometric sequence in which:
• The first term, a1 = 1
,• The common ratio, r = 2/1=4/2=2
The sum of a geometric sequence is determined using the formula:
[tex]S_n=\frac{a_1(r^n-1)}{r-1},r>1[/tex]On the 15th day: n=15
[tex]\begin{gathered} S_{15}=\frac{1(2^{15}-1)}{2-1} \\ =2^{15}-1 \\ =32768-1 \\ =32767 \end{gathered}[/tex]If Joe continues with this pattern, he will have 32,767 pennies on the 15th day.
